About Mae Fah Luang Art and Culture Park

Mae Fah Luang Art & Cultural Park is a treasure trove of the region's largest collection of folk art and teak artifacts from the Lanna Kingdom. This unique destination in northern Thailand has been recognized for its outstanding contribution to arts and culture, earning the Thailand Tourism Award in 2006. The park also includes a villa where the mother of King Rama IX lived. The villa is large and well-made, but kept quite modest for royalty. Across the road from the villa is a beautiful park, laid out on a hill. There is also a museum on the premises, although it is currently under renovation.

The park is often described as a sea of tranquility. While there may not be an abundance of sights to see, the park is staffed by friendly individuals and features lovely temples and beautiful nature. The park also hosts events, which can add to the overall experience.

Visitors with an interest in architecture will appreciate the Thai-Northern style of the buildings. Highlights include Haw-Keaw and the structure of the chapel’s roof. The park also features exhibitions about the history of tattoos in Thailand and the various uses of teak.

The park is located about 6km west of the Clock Tower in the centre of Chiang Rai. It is set in a tranquil setting and is often quiet, particularly on weekday afternoons. The park consists of beautifully landscaped gardens around a central lake, planted with indigenous and rare plants and trees from the region. The park's centerpiece is Haw Kharm (Golden Pavilion), a large wooden building constructed in teak. The first floor houses a collection of religious items, including Buddha images and candelabras. Visitors are given a short tour by a guide who explains the history of the building and its collection in English.

In addition to the Golden Pavilion, the park also features Haw Kaew, a modern exhibition hall built in traditional style. It contains travelling exhibitions and several rooms displaying items built from teak, including agricultural machinery, household and personal artifacts. The items are displayed in an elegant, aesthetic and professional manner, allowing visitors to study them up close. The park charges an entrance fee of 200 baht per person.
